Interlock® Aluminum Roofing — all-climates performance specs for Candlewick Lake, Illinois

Spec / RatingClimate / Risk Factor + What It Solves
Wind resistance: 120+ mph (193+ kph)Extreme wind, hurricanes, storm uplift: full interlocking attachment helps prevent blow-offs, edge lifting, and panel loss in high-gust events.
Fire rating: Class A (with proper assembly)Wildfire, embers, radiant heat, chimney sparks: non-combustible roof assembly provides the highest residential fire protection rating.
Hail resistance: UL 2218 Class 4Hail and impact debris: highest impact classification; resists cracking, splitting, and surface loss common with asphalt under hail strikes.
Snow & ice performance: interlocking, shedding profileHeavy snow, freeze-thaw, ice dams: smooth aluminum sheds snow efficiently and the interlocking design helps block water intrusion when melt-refreeze cycles occur. (Final snow-load capacity depends on roof structure and local code.)
Corrosion resistance: aluminum (won’t rust)Salt air, coastal humidity, wet climates: aluminum naturally resists rust and corrosion, reducing long-term failure risk in marine or high-moisture environments.
Heat / UV durability: baked-on coating systemHigh heat, intense sun, thermal cycling: coatings resist UV breakdown and temperature-swing fatigue, slowing fading and surface degradation.
Moss / algae resistance: smooth coated surfaceWet shade, organic growth: low-porosity metal surface gives moss/algae less to grip, reducing staining and maintenance.
Material: heavy-gauge aluminum roof profiles (Slate / Shake / Shingle / Tile / Standing Seam)All-season structural stability: lightweight, dent-resistant metal system stays stable through large hot-cold swings and severe weather.
Expected lifespan: 50+ yearsLong-term durability across climates: avoids re-roof cycles typical of shorter-life materials, even in high-stress environments.
Warranty: Lifetime-Limited, non-prorated + 50-year transferableLifetime protection + resale value: guarantees long-term material confidence and transfers to future owners.

How does a metal roof handle heavy snow and ice in Illinois winters?

Aluminum's light weight and smooth interlocking design shed snow and ice efficiently, reducing ice dam formation that damages asphalt shingles. Candlewick Lake receives about 81 cm of snow annually over roughly 85 freeze-thaw days, conditions where traditional heavy roofs trap moisture and fail prematurely. The four-way interlocking panels remain secure even as snow expands and contracts, and you can add snow guards where needed. Unlike slate or tile, which weigh 50+ lb per square foot and demand reinforcement, Interlock's Shake profile weighs just 0.58 lb/sq ft—it won't accelerate structural damage during freeze cycles.

Why does freeze-thaw cycling in Illinois ruin some roofs but not metal?

Freeze-thaw cycles break asphalt and wood shingles because water penetrates, expands when frozen, and cracks the material from inside. Interlock's non-porous aluminum alloy (3105-H24) doesn't absorb water, so expansion is impossible. With about 85 freeze-thaw days per year in Boone County plus 863 mm of rainfall, traditional materials face constant stress; aluminum simply passes water through the interlocking seams without degradation. The Alunar coating's 30-year fade warranty ensures the sealant stays flexible through temperature swings, maintaining water-shedding integrity season after season.

Does metal roofing rust? What's the difference between aluminum and steel?

Aluminum cannot rust because it contains no iron—the element that oxidizes. When aluminum's surface is scratched, its oxide layer self-heals within hours, re-sealing the metal beneath. Steel roofing, by contrast, rusts from the inside out once coatings chip or fasteners fail. Interlock uses roofing-grade 3105-H24 and 3003-H24 aluminum alloy (ASTM B209) coated on both sides with 70% PVDF fluorocarbon, offering redundant protection in Candlewick Lake's moist climate. That dual-sided coating is especially valuable where rainfall averages 863 mm yearly—traditional asphalt gutters, downspouts, and fasteners corrode and fail; aluminum stays inert.

Can hailstones damage an Interlock metal roof, and can it affect my insurance?

Interlock panels carry a UL 2218 Class 4 impact rating—the highest available—and are even warranted against perforation from hailstones up to 1.5 inches. Class 4 means the roof resists damage from impacts that destroy asphalt or tile. Some insurers offer discounts for Class 4-rated roofs because claims are so rare; contact your agent with the UL listing (33876) and ICC-ES report (ESR-1790) to ask about premium reductions. In Boone County, spring hail is a known risk; investing in impact-proof aluminum can pay dividends both in durability and on your policy.

How well does a metal roof hold up to wind gusts in Illinois storms?

Interlock panels are warranted to resist wind speeds up to 120 mph when installed to specification—well above the typical gusts Candlewick Lake experiences (historical peaks around 97 km/h, roughly 60 mph). The four-way interlocking design locks each panel to its neighbors, distributing wind force across the entire roof rather than allowing individual shingles to lift. Because panels are fastened at the factory seams rather than exposed, there are no weak points for wind to exploit. This interlocking architecture, combined with proper installation over a solid deck, means spring storms and occasional microbursts won't compromise the roof's integrity or expose underlying structure.

Can my house support a metal roof, or do I need expensive structural work?

No structural reinforcement is required because aluminum is extraordinarily light. The Interlock Tile profile—which replicates the look of traditional clay or concrete tile—weighs about 0.59 lb/sq ft, roughly 96% lighter than the real thing. Real tile demands expensive foundation and framing upgrades; Interlock installs directly over most existing roofs without reinforcement. Candlewick Lake homes built for asphalt (typically 3–4 lb/sq ft) easily support metal roofing, and the ICC-ES evaluation report ESR-1790 confirms installation compliance with the International Building Code. This lightweight advantage also means faster installation and lower labor costs.

How much maintenance does a metal roof need compared to asphalt or wood?

Aluminum requires virtually no maintenance—no annual inspections, no patching, no replacement of individual shingles. Asphalt shingles curl, crack, and lose granules within 15–20 years; wood shakes split and rot. Interlock's non-porous aluminum and CALGreen-verified design eliminate the maintenance treadmill. Rain (about 863 mm per year in Candlewick Lake) rinses away any debris naturally. The 30-year Alunar coating warranty against chalking means the finish resists fading from 3,079 annual sunshine hours without repainting. Over a 50-year roof life, the elimination of repairs, replacements, and seasonal inspections translates to real savings and uninterrupted protection.

Do reflective metal roofs really save money on cooling costs?

Yes, energy-efficient Interlock colors reflect heat asphalt absorbs, lowering cooling loads and energy bills. Aged Copper Penny and other rated colors have initial solar reflectance up to 0.55 and thermal emissivity of 0.84, certified by the Cool Roof Rating Council. In Candlewick Lake's climate (about 3,079 sunshine hours yearly and mean temperature 9.7°C), the benefit is seasonal but meaningful: summer cooling demands less air-conditioning, reducing both utility bills and peak-load stress on electrical grids. The reflective advantage compounds over decades, and energy-efficiency qualification ensures you're not paying for marketing hype—the data is independently verified.

What's the warranty on an Interlock metal roof, and does it transfer if I sell?

The Guardian Warranty is a lifetime limited material warranty for the original owner—non-prorated, covering rusting, rotting, splitting, cracking, curling, and loss of impact resistance. It's also one-time transferable, giving the next owner 50 years of coverage from completion. This transferability is a huge selling point for future buyers; you're installing a roof that outlasts most mortgages and keeps protecting successive owners. With typical asphalt roofs lasting 15–20 years and requiring replacement every generation, the lifetime guarantee and transfer term mean genuine peace of mind plus documented resale appeal.
